The Jackhammer has too much gain to get the "Jimmy Page" sound.You might want to try a Boss SD-1 or OD-3 overdrive pedal.The sound you're looking for is the cranked(or ripped)speaker thing.Link Wray(Rumble)Muddy Waters and Frank Zappa(I am the Slime)also used small overdriven amps for a wicked sound!
